Overview

The Everest Helicopter Tour is a thrilling and scenic adventure that allows you to experience the majestic Mount Everest and the surrounding Himalayan range from the air. It offers a unique perspective on the world’s highest peak and is a popular alternative for those who cannot undertake a full-fledged trek to the Everest Base Camp.

On this tour, you will typically fly from Kathmandu, the capital city of Nepal, to Lukla, a small town in the Everest region. From Lukla, the helicopter will take you on a scenic flight over the stunning landscapes of the Khumbu Valley, passing through beautiful Sherpa villages, lush green forests, and glacier-fed rivers.

You can enjoy a bird’s eye view of Kathmandu valley, Mt. Ganesh, Mt. Langtang, Mt. Dorjelakpa, Mt. Langsisa, Mt. Makalu, Mt. Lotse, Mt. Nuptse, Mt Everest, Mt. Pumori and many more. When you will return from Everest base camp and KalaPatthar landing you will stop for breakfast in Shyanboche, where you will have a unique experience of viewing the changing colors of the Himalayas as the day goes on.

NOTE: It is important to note that weather conditions play a significant role in the feasibility of helicopter tours in the Everest region. The flight may be subject to cancellation or rescheduling if the weather is unfavorable or unsafe.

Detail itinerary of Helicopter tour to Everest Base Camp

5:30 – 6:30 AM: Hotel pick up and drop to the domestic terminal of International Airport, Kathmandu.Your Everest helicopter tour will start from International Airport,Kathmandu. Early in the morning, we will pick you from the hotel and drive to the airport’s domestic terminal.6:30 – 7:00 AM: Preparation and processing to take your scheduled helicopter flight to EBC with a landing.Your guide will assist you with the check-in process and luggage. Make sure to carry your passport and tickets. After checking in, an airport officer will check your documents and ticket, and you will be ready to fly to Lukla.
7:00 – 8:00 AM: Fly to Lukla (2,845 meters) Once you complete your airport formalities, you will proceed to fly Lukla. As you begin to fly, you will be welcomed by the fantastic vistas of green hills, and passing through Dolakha village reaches Jiri village. Heli ride continues over the Lamjura-La Pass (3,550 m) covered in thick rhododendron forests.After 45 minutes, you will land at Lukla with magnificent views of the chains of the Himalayas. Lukla lies at 2,820 meters above sea level. Lukla is famous for Lukla airport, which has a small runway in the world.8: 00 – 8:15 AM: Flight Refueling at Lukla Airport
Once you land at Lukla, you will start witnessing the local Sherpa culture and lifestyle. At the airport, you will see many Sherpa guides and porters waiting for their clients. It will take around 15 minutes to refuel the flight. 8:15 – 8:30 AM: Fly to Kala Patthar (5,450 meters)After refueling at Lukla airport, you will fly to Kala Patthar. The inflight commentary will tell you exactly where you are, whether it’s the legendary Everest Base Camp or the mighty Khumbu glacier. In the second half of the flight, you will get great views of the mountains such as Everest, Pumori, and Lhotse summit when flying over the Kala Patthar.
8:30 – 8:45 AM: Land and Explore around Kala Patthar (5,450 meters)This helicopter tour is more than just a flight where you can gawp at the breathtaking landscapes before you. The 3-4 hours Everest Helicopter tour lets you land in the Kalapatthar, where you will indulge in the view of the mighty, majestic peaks of the Khumbu region of Nepal. Fifteen minutes on the ground may not sound like a lot, but it’s far enough to find out splendid views of the scenic mountain beauty.
8:45 – 9:00 AM: Fly to Syangboche (Everest View Hotel) (3,950 meters)
Throughout this mountain flight, you will be accompanied by a guide who will tell you all you need to know about the sites you have a bird’s eye view of as the vibrant colors of a sunrise in paradise merge into one. This short flight is bound to arouse your appetite for another helicopter tour.
After enjoying the magical moments at Kala Patthar, you will fly to the world’s highest situated hotel, Everest View Hotel, for a hearty breakfast. The flight offers marvelous views of Khumbu Glacier, Gorak Shep, monasteries, Chortens, and snow-clad peaks of the Everest region.
9:00 – 9:30 AM: Breakfast Time at Everest View Hotel
Syangboche is well-known for Everest View hotel, famous for getting Mt. Everest’s view from every corner. It is an ideal place to get the mesmerizing scene of snow-capped peaks in luxury. You will have a hearty filling breakfast at Everest view hotel with splendid Everest view.
9:30 – 10:00 AM: Fly to Lukla and Refuel
After having an excellent breakfast in the hotel, you will fly back to the Lukla with the astonishing views of the Himalayas. There is nothing more exciting than a clear bird’s eye view of the Himalayas up close. Once again, the flight will land at Lukla for 15 minutes for refueling and fly back to Kathmandu.
10:00 – 11:00 AM: Fly back to Kathmandu
Finally, before heading back to Kathmandu, you will see the full range of the Everest region landscapes’ diversity as you look down on the Namche Bazaar, Lukla, and Phakding. After this exhilarating flight, you will be taken back to your hotel in comfortable, private transport.

Best time to do the EBC Helicopter Tour

Climate and weather conditions play an essential role in helicopter tours to Everest Base Camp. The weather around the base camp area is always changing and unpredictable, so different seasons will offer you different experiences. However, a helicopter tour to the base camp and KalaPatthar is doable at any time of the year. But as all trips do, there are seasons where the helicopter trip can be fully appreciated.

Helicopter flight in the Spring Season

In Nepal, Spring falls in March, April, and May. It is an ideal time for a helicopter tour around the EBC area. The weather around the base camp is moderate and favorable. The daytime temperature is warm at around 15°C whereas morning and night are chills with -10°C temperatures. The mountain views are quite visible.

However, at the end of the season, the temperatures start to increase, and the weather patterns change. During this season, the view is utterly beautiful; and the lower hills look amazing with the blooming rhododendron flower.

Helicopter Flight in the Summer/Monsoon Season

In Nepal, the monsoon lasts from June till early September. In general, it is not considered an excellent time to go for the Everest Base Camp Helicopter Tour because of unstable weather conditions. During this time, Mt. Everest is usually hidden behind the clouds.

During monsoon season, the mornings offer clear visuals, so the tour is still possible with extra precaution and safety. During this time, the average temperature ranges from 17°C to 5°C. It is important to note that there is a high chance of flight cancellation due to the poor weather conditions compared to other seasons.

Everest Helicopter Flight in Autumn Season

The Autumn season is another suitable season for the Everest helicopter tour in Nepal. This season is another dry season in Nepal. From September to November, the weather conditions are favorable, neither too cold at higher elevations nor too hot at lower elevations. The temperature is moderate, and the average daytime temperature ranges from 20°C to -10°C during nighttime. During this season, there is no chance of rainfall. There will be no cloud or fog, so the high Himalayan views will be extraordinary.

Everest Helicopter Flight in Winter Season

The Winter season starts from December to February, and the weather is cold around the base camp area. But it is still possible for a helicopter flight. The hills and mountains are fully covered by snow, which makes the views like a winter Disneyland.

The Himalayas’ crystal-clear views are incredible, but the freezing temperature, the chill wind, and heavy snowfall are some challenges you might have to face during this season. Despite these challenges, the views of the higher snow-capped mountains will take your breath away! So. flight cancellations and delays are quite normal due to the bad weather condition so prepare yourself mentally.

Frequently Asked Question for Everest Heli Tour

What is the passenger weight limit?

The helicopter capacity during Everest Base Camp Heli Tour is five passengers and one captain. The passenger weight limit from Kathmandu to Lukla is 500 kgs. At the same time, the weight limit from Lukla to Kala Patthar/ base camp is 250 kgs. So, we have to run two shuttle flights from Lukla by splitting the group with each group having a total of about 250 kgs.

How high can we fly the helicopter around Everest?

The summit of Mt. Everest lies at 8,848 meters above sea level. Several factors limit the ability to fly the helicopter around Everest, such as sub-freezing temperatures, hurricane-force winds, and air pressure. Besides, the air is too thin at such a high altitude, so most helicopters cannot generate enough lift to remain airborne. So, during the trip, we will fly around 5,000 meters to 5,500 meters high. But please note that the flying height of the helicopter will depend on the engine ability.

How long will it take before we land at Kala Patthar or Base Camp?

The helicopter ride to the base camp will take 3 to 4 hours from Kathmandu. You will get enough time at Kala Patthar and the base camp to indulge in the beauty of the Himalayas and take pictures. While you are enjoying the beauty of the Himalayas, the helicopter engine will keep running, so you will have about 10 to 20 minutes.

Please note that there is a risk of staying at Kala Patthar for a long time because of the low oxygen level in that altitude, and there is a high chance of altitude sickness. Just to be safe, we will also carry an oxygen cylinder.

Is it possible to take a Helicopter to the top of Everest?

During the Kathmandu Everest Helicopter tour, it is impossible to take a chopper at an altitude of 8,848 meters. Actually, above Hillary’s step, the thin layer of air wouldn’t let the helicopter to push enough air to make the flight. The unstable weather conditions and the thin layer of air makes chopper flight near the summit impossible.
